Title: The Chi: Exploring the Impactful Demise of Brandon Johnson

The Chi, a critically acclaimed American drama series created by Lena Waithe, has captivated audiences with its raw portrayal of life on the South Side of Chicago. The show delves into the lives of a group of residents as they navigate the challenges and complexities of their neighborhood. One of the most shocking and heartbreaking moments in the series is the death of Brandon Johnson, a beloved character whose demise leaves a lasting impact on both the show’s narrative and its viewers. In this article, we will explore the episode in which Brandon dies and the significance of his death within the context of The Chi.

The Character of Brandon Johnson:

Brandon Johnson, portrayed by actor Jason Mitchell, is introduced to viewers as a young man with dreams of becoming a successful chef. He is depicted as a compassionate and hardworking individual who strives to make a better life for himself and his loved ones. Throughout the series, Brandon faces numerous challenges, including financial struggles, family conflicts, and the constant threat of conflict in his community. Despite these obstacles, he remains determined to rise above his circumstances and create a brighter future.

The enigma of Brandon’s demise looms over the series without ever being explicitly showcased. It’s in Season 3, Episode 1, that the absence of his presence becomes unmistakable. However, the show doesn’t venture into graphic portrayals of his death within the episodes. Instead, it adopts a deliberate narrative strategy, withholding the details of his demise until Season 4.
